Ingredients

  • 1 cup - toor dal (soaked in water for about 3-4 hours)
  • 1/2 cup - grated coconut, fresh/frozen
  • 2 to 3 - green chillies, low to medium spiced or 1/2 tsp red chilli powder
  • 1/4 tsp - hing
  • 1/2 tsp - jeera powder
  • 1 inch piece - ginger, chopped finely
  • 2 to 3 strands - cilantro, chopped finely
  • 1 strand - curry leaves, chopped finely

How to Make Nuchinunde (Sweet Dal Dumplings)

  • Drain out all the water from the soaked dal. Grind coarsely along with coconut, green chillies, ginger, jeera and curry leaves.
  • Add hing, salt, chopped cilantro and mix well.
  • You could even add 1/2 tsp sugar for a tinge of sweetness.
  • Make ping pong sized dumplings with the dal mixture.
  • Place in a steel container and steam the dumplings in a pressure cooker, with the weight, for about 12-15 mins.
  • Serve hot with majjige huli or coconut chutney or any other side dish of your choice.
